This map provided by the Greater Boise Auditorium District, shows two parcels the organization plans to use for future expansion. The orange border shows 11th and River (1050 W. River Street and 504 S. 11th Street), which has a lot size of 4.13 acres and is 180,000 square feet. The blue border shows the property at 9th and River (970 W. River Street), which as a lot size of 1.84 acres and is 80,542 square feet.
